In an electronically controlled suspension system equipped with an attitude control function that reduces roll displacement of the vehicle body by individually adjusting the fluid pressure in the fluid spring chambers provided in each left and right suspension unit, damping is provided in each suspension unit. A damping force switching function that switches between hard and soft forces, an actuator that controls the damping force switching function, a G sensor that detects lateral acceleration acting on the vehicle body, and a roll control function using the above attitude control function. The vehicle is characterized by comprising control means for operating the actuator to hard control the damping force switching function of each of the suspension units when an acceleration equal to or higher than a preset acceleration is detected by the G sensor. Electronically controlled suspension device.
